And the winner is…
Kelly and her daughters’ of Brandon’s Fruit & Veg
Thank you to all of those who voted in the Your Market Trader of the Year campaign.
Kelly Coombs and her daughters from Brandon’s Fruit & Veg received the most amount of votes and will be your Market Trader of Year for Boston Market 2021. This great team stands on the Wednesday and Saturday market in Boston outside Holland & Barrett whatever the weather. They worked through the later part of the Covid-19 pandemic providing fresh fruit and vegetables to our residents. Brandon’s Fruit & Veg was originally owned by Kelly’s mother and father, Alan and Valerie who traded on Boston Market for over 25 years, Kelly has now stepped up and took over the reins.
Cllr Tracey Abbott, Portfolio Holder for Town Centre Services presented Kelly with her prizes which includes a free advertisement barrier cover, a hamper, Boston Market tote bag, two markets rent-free, one month’s free parking and one month’s free gym membership at Boston Leisure Centre. Cllr Abbot said to Kelly: “This competition is a fantastic way for us to celebrate our markets and for local people to get involved. You all offer a wide variety of quality products with affordable prices and I think this is vital to our community and we wanted you to get the recognition you deserve, well done Kelly and all of your team”.
Boston Market is open every Wednesday and Saturday 8.30am to 3.30pm in the Market Place with additional stalls and an Auction on Bargate Green on a Wednesday.
